We had one fitted last week. We are so happy with it.
The fitter (who was private, not IKEA's own), was initially not thrilled when we asked him to fit an Ikea kitchen, but at the end I think he was secretly impressed.
The delivery was fine, everything we had ordered was present. We had to send some worktops back (as our old walls are too wonky and we needed wider ones) but that cost £10 to return when they delivered some wardrobes to us.
For refunds etc we've had to go back into the store which is a pain as it's over an hour's drive away, and some of the kitchen staff were not that knowledgeable about customer service type stuff but overall it's been fine and we'd do it again.
Planning - we did it ourselves using their software online. I took weeks to do this to get it perfect and it allowed me to really think where I was going to put things even down to the best place for tea and coffee. Everything flows really well for us and everything has a place, with lots of extra storage. I'm glad I did it this way.
The internal fittings are brill and really useful for storage.
We shopped around and feel that I've got more value for money with our Ikea kitchen compared to other stockists.
If I were you, I'd do a plan online and then chat to a private fitter to get a quote and see what they think- they can see if your walls are straight, whether you'd need to move any pipework, measure up and make sure it'll fit ok etc.
